Franklin Guild Public School Programming Overview

REGULAR ELEMENTARY, MIDDLE, & HIGH SCHOOL PERFORMING ARTS CURRICULUM

ELEMENTARY AND MIDDLE SCHOOL

Every Fall Semester:
During the fall semester, the Franklin Guild offers grade specific, professional arts programming by discipline. Annually, the Franklin Guild alternates cultural emphasis between American and international cultures.

Kindergarten, first grade, sixth grade - drama

Second grade, third grade, seventh grade - dance

Fourth grade, fifth grade, eighth grade - music

Every Spring Semester:
During the spring semester, the Franklin Guild provides arts enrichment programming for all the grade schools and the middle school in programs that visit each school.

For the past several years, the schools have requested and the Guild has funded a Jack Tale tour to all Franklin County elementary schools as well as the middle school.

HIGH SCHOOL
Franklin Guild High School programming consists of workshops and exhibits as requested by the Franklin County High School faculty.

ART ON THE MARKET
See Events Schedule
The Franklin Guild offers Art on the Market the first Saturday each month where local artists are invited to exhibit their work at the Rocky Mount Farmers’ Market.

ART IN PUBLIC
The Guild offers a full schedule of public exhibits by local artists for 2005.  The Guild Gallery exhibits in the Franklin County Library.  Art in Public is an ongoing project of the guild working to encourage awareness of the arts in Franklin County and support the creative community.  Art in Public makes art accessible to the public and public space accessible for exhibiting Franklin County artists.

Even Start
Family Literacy Program
The Franklin Guild is a co-applicant with the Franklin County School System in EVEN START - Family Literacy Program.  The Guild Provides visual and performing arts experiences for parents and children enrolled in the program and regularly uses artists appearing in Guild school programming in workshop settings with Even Start.
